Renaissance
2 St Andrews Street, Plymouth, PL1 2AH
A new addition to the centre of Plymouth where it offers a refuge from the stresses and strains of the main city shopping centre. Indeed the décor does somewhat resemble an oasis, with palms, lilies and more than a whiff of our colonial past. The brainchild of local businesswoman Lynne Hughes, Renaissance has quickly caught on, not least with the legal community that frequents the nearby courthouse. A small decked courtyard gives a distinctly Middle Eastern touch to the overall ambience. Cuisine has been invoked from around the world, with special attention paid to seafood and fish. Bouillabaisse soup, pan-fried scallops and bacon make frequent appearances and a specials board that changes daily may offer fresh lobster and crayfish bisque with Pernod and fennel.A new addition to the centre of Plymouth where it offers a refuge from the stresses and strains of the main city shopping centre. They do a business lunch with 2 courses for £8.50 and it pays to keep a lookout for other good value offers. A wine list drawn from a broad spectrum includes a selection of French classics. Parking is nearby, and really you are left with no excuse not to eat comfortably and affordably in the centre of Plymouth.
